AIX下字符界面安装oracle 10g过程(三)

开发者在线 Builder.com.cn 更新时间:2007-09-14作者:中国IT实验室 来源:中国IT实验室

本文关键词: 字符 AIX 数据库 Oracle

三、运行安装oracle
1、以root执行# ./rootpre.sh
2、转到oracle 10g安装介质目录下,用oracle用户运行runInstaller
           $cd @/Disk1/
           $./runInstaller ?silent ?responseFile @/Disk1/response/myinst.rsp
                 “@”表示:Disk的父目录路径
这样Oracle 10g就开始安装了
          安装进程的步骤如下:
          a.检测temp 和swap分区的大小
          b.查系统补丁是否满足需要
          c.到response文件中读取信息
          d.copy 相关文件
         e.link and setup
         f.提示运行root.sh,根据提示,用root用户去运行root.sh就行了
    一般出错的地方容易在b、c步骤,如果是系统补丁没打全,则根据提示把系统补丁打好,如果是在c的地方出错,说明你的response文件信息有误,需要重新修改response文件。
至此,不起图形界面安装oracle 10g就完成了
四、后续工作
  建数据库。
  此次安装中并未建库,关于用脚本建库的方法,和以前版本的oracle类似,这里不再具体说明了。




我来补充一些内容吧~~~
我建立数据库的脚本:(create_db.sql)
create database '$DBName'
logfile
        group 1 ('/home/oracle/oradata/'$DBName'/redo01.log') size 100M,
        group 2 ('/home/oracle/oradata/'$DBName'/redo02.log') size 100M,
        group 3 ('/home/oracle/oradata/'$DBName'/redo03.log') size 100M
maxlogfiles 5
maxlogmembers 5
maxloghistory 1
maxdatafiles 100
maxinstances 1
datafile '/home/oracle/oradata/'$DBName'/system01.dbf' size 256M
undo tablespace undotbs
datafile '/home/oracle/oradata/'$DBName'/undotbs01.dbf' size 200M autoextend on next 5M maxsize unlimited
sysaux datafile '/home/oracle/oradata/'$DBName'/sysaux01.dbf' size 100M
default temporary tablespace temp
tempfile '/home/oracle/oradata/'$DBName'/temp01.dbf' size 512M autoextend on next 5M maxsize unlimited
character set US7ASCII
national character set AL16UTF16;


有特别的标记是需要注意的哦!!  ^_^

在我的实践过程中发现了我有一个重要的步骤没有执行,那就是在用脚本建立数据库以后,需要执行两个重要的系统文件。(以下是网上查找的资料)

QUOTE:
除了建立额外的资料表空间外,您还必须在数据库建立之后执行两个重要的指令文件:catelog.sql 与 cataproc.sql。这两个指令文件将在 Oracle9i 数据库内建立管理工作必备的视观表、同义字(synonyms)、以及 PL/SQL 套件(packages)。
1          catalog.sql:
本指令文件内容为:在数据字典数据表上建立相关视观表、动态效能视观表、以及存取各种视观表所用的同义字。此外,catalog.sql 也会将这些视观表的使用权限授权给数据库使用者。
2          catproc.sql:
本指令文件内包含执行 PL/SQL 程序所需的所有指令文件。

查看本文来源

用户评论

  • 用户名
  • 评论内容